<p> Every year, more than 50,000 individuals file workers' compensation claims, making it imperative for attorneys to understand the intricacies of litigating such a case. In this Illinois-specific course, experienced trial attorney and workers' compensation specialist Michael Gravlin discusses the ins and outs of handling a workers' compensation claim under the Illinois Workers' Compensation Act. Mr. Gravlin discusses the three basic benefits that are afforded to injured workers under the Act, including payment of medical bills, compensation for wages, and compensation for diminished earning capacity. In addition, Mr. Gravlin walks viewers through the steps involved in filing a claim, such as completing an “Application for Adjustment of Claim,” obtaining HIPPA medical authorizations, and determining an injured worker’s work and medical status. Mr. Gravlin also reviews the procedure for pending claims, and identifies important terms with which every attorney handling this kind of case should be familiar.
